logo

Output aa8bb601336821770cf223d968d363012f921919b14114ea7389066306ce2c74:1

value
859527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d492afe24b5d704d2a9bdbe110985a564cfb8e OP_EQUAL
address
3KTBfb9ZeZP3PU5ikweJG19jUXqjrLWBwL
transaction
aa8bb601336821770cf223d968d363012f921919b14114ea7389066306ce2c74